2013-06-05 80 views
3

我是Git的新手,我有一些概念上的疑惑。 我的GitHub仓库有2个分支,developproduction。我在develop分支上编码,当它准备就绪时,我合并到production合并两个Git分支,但排除某些文件

有些事情是不同的,应该保持两个分支不同。例如,MySQL配置有两个版本,不能合并。我该如何处理?

我还使用Github为我的开发环境(beta)和生产环境(live)远程部署我的应用程序。

+0

我不认为你可以直接管理,只有与GIT。你如何开发你的应用程序?如果你使用Spring,我看到的最佳选择是使用[Spring Profiles](http://blog.springsource.com/2011/02/11/spring-framework-3-1-m1-released/)和http:///blog.springsource.org/2011/02/14/spring-3-1-m1-introducing-profile/ – ThanksForAllTheFish

+0

@mardavi我正在用'Yii Framework'开发'PHP',所以我无法使用'Springsource'。我还使用'AWS Beanstalk' GIT命令来部署我的应用程序。 –

+1

我相信你可以使用gitignore文件来解决你的问题。 – Uman

回答